摘要:本文将详细介绍前端设计图转代码的步骤。需要理解设计图的功能布局和细节设计,将其转化为可执行的代码逻辑。使用前端开发技术如HTML、CSS和JavaScript进行编码实现,确保代码与设计图一致。进行调试和优化,确保页面在各种设备和浏览器上都能良好运行。本文旨在帮助开发者更好地将设计转化为实际的前端页面。
随着互联网技术的不断发展,前端开发在Web开发中扮演着越来越重要的角色,前端设计图转代码是前端开发过程中的关键环节之一,它涉及到将设计师的设计构思转化为实际的网页代码,从而实现设计效果的呈现,本文将详细介绍前端设计图转代码步骤的含义、目的以及具体过程。
前端设计图转代码步骤的含义和目的
前端设计图转代码步骤是指前端开发人员在接收到设计师提供的设计图后,按照一定的流程和规范,将设计图上的界面元素、交互效果等转化为实际的网页代码的过程,这个过程的主要目的是实现设计效果的还原,确保网页的实际呈现与设计师的设计意图相符。
前端设计图转代码的具体步骤
1、接收设计图
前端开发人员在项目启动后,会接收到设计师提供的设计图,设计图可能包括多种设备(如PC、手机等)和不同页面(如首页、详情页等)的原型,前端开发需要仔细审查这些设计图,了解整体的设计风格和布局。
2、划分页面模块
在接收设计图后,前端开发人员需要根据设计图的布局和内容,将页面划分为不同的模块,每个模块可以是一个独立的组件,如头部、底部、导航栏等,划分模块有助于组织代码和提高开发效率。
3、编写HTML结构
前端开发人员在划分好页面模块后,需要按照设计图的布局和内容,编写HTML结构,这个过程需要关注标签的语义化,使用合适的标签来定义页面元素,如标题、段落、列表等,还需要注意页面的响应式设计,确保页面在不同设备上都能正常显示。
4、编写CSS样式
在HTML结构编写完成后,前端开发人员需要根据设计图的样式和色彩要求,编写CSS样式,这个过程需要关注样式的兼容性和性能优化,确保样式能够在实际环境中正确呈现,还需要注意使用合适的CSS预处理器和框架,提高开发效率和代码质量。
5、实现交互效果
在HTML结构和CSS样式编写完成后,前端开发人员需要根据设计图的交互要求,实现相应的交互效果,这包括点击事件、滑动事件、表单提交等,实现交互效果需要关注用户体验和性能优化,确保交互过程流畅且响应迅速。
6、测试与调试
在完成前端代码的编写后,需要进行测试与调试,测试包括功能测试、兼容性测试、性能测试等,确保网页在实际环境中的表现符合预期,调试过程中需要关注代码的质量和性能优化,解决可能出现的问题。
7、交付与上线
在测试与调试完成后,前端开发人员需要将开发完成的前端代码交付给后端开发人员或其他相关人员,经过验收和确认后,网站可以正式上线运行。
注意事项和常见问题解决方案
1、保持与设计师的沟通:在前端设计图转代码过程中,与设计师保持良好的沟通是非常重要的,如果遇到设计图上的疑问或问题,应及时与设计师沟通并寻求解决方案。
2、关注代码质量和性能优化:在编写前端代码时,应关注代码的质量和性能优化,这包括使用合适的编码规范、减少HTTP请求数量、使用CDN加速等。
3、解决浏览器兼容性问题:不同浏览器可能存在兼容性问题,导致网页在不同浏览器上的表现不一致,为了解决这一问题,可以使用浏览器前缀或第三方库来确保兼容性。
4、跟进新技术和最佳实践:前端技术不断发展和更新,应关注新技术和最佳实践,以提高开发效率和代码质量。
前端设计图转代码步骤是前端开发过程中的关键环节之一,它涉及到将设计师的设计构思转化为实际的网页代码,本文详细介绍了前端设计图转代码步骤的含义、目的以及具体过程,并提供了注意事项和常见问题解决方案,通过遵循这些步骤和规范,可以提高前端开发的效率和质量,确保网页的实际呈现与设计师的设计意图相符。
评论(0)